    20:39 "that's the thing i always try to do with my clients is, everyone asks me if i have a house style and i never tell them that we do, because i feel like if i tell you i have a house style then you have to fit within my mold. I feel like that's counter cultural to the whole bespoke process" Well said.

    as a maker of split bamboo flyrods, I completely agree with the concept of getting to know your client and narrowing in on what would suit them best. The (sometimes difficult) art of listening/interpreting. We start off essentially like a made to measure arrangement, but soon I know what kind of action they prefer, the "feel" of the cork handle or even the overall aesthetic ("blinginess"). Alongside the standard features in rods that I wholesale to brokers.
